Run by Bluegrass Climbing School in Rogers, Kentucky, the Falling Clinic is a focused, 6–8 hour workshop led by an AMGA‑certified instructor that pairs mental training with practical drills so participants can learn to fall safely and build the muscle memory of elite climbers.

What the day feels like

What a day feels like

Over a concentrated 6–8 hour day participants move through a deliberate progression: addressing the psychology of a fall, rehearsing safe fall mechanics, and building muscle memory through repeated, coached practice—training designed to mirror how elite climbers approach falling.
